What You’ll Need

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Cannoli Cookies:
- All-Purpose Flour: This is your base ingredient; choose unbleached for better flavor and texture.
- Sugar: Granulated sugar not only sweetens but also helps create that delightful crispiness on the cookie edges.
- Ricotta Cheese: Opt for whole milk ricotta for creaminess; it’s what gives these cookies their signature cannoli taste.
- Vanilla Extract: A splash of pure vanilla extract elevates the flavor profile, making these cookies irresistible.
- Chocolate Chips: Semi-sweet chocolate chips add richness; feel free to substitute with mini chips for more chocolatey bites.
- Zest of an Orange: This zest adds a refreshing brightness that balances out the sweetness perfectly.

Cooking Instructions
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Cannoli Cookies:
Step 1: Preheat Your Oven
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one baking mats—this keeps your cookies from playing hide-and-seek with burnt bottoms.
Step 2: Mix Dry Ingredients
In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, and a pinch of salt until well combined. This step is crucial because we want every bite to taste just right!
Step 3: Combine Wet Ingredients
In another bowl, mix together ricotta cheese, vanilla extract, and orange zest until smooth. It should look like creamy clouds ready to float into your cookie dough.
Step 4: Bring It All Together
Gradually add the wet mixture into the dry ingredients. Stir until combined—it may look a bit messy at first. Don’t worry; that’s how magic begins!
Step 5: Fold in Chocolate Chips
Gently fold in those glorious chocolate chips. Each scoop should be packed with gooey goodness that will melt in your mouth.
Step 6: Bake Those Beauties
Drop tablespoon-sized scoops of dough onto prepared baking sheets about two inches apart. Bake for 12-15 minutes or until golden brown around the edges. Keep an eye on them—the smell might distract you!

Storing & Reheating
To preserve the freshness of your Cannoli Cookies, store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. If you want to enjoy them warm, pop them in the microwave for about 10 seconds before serving.

Can I freeze Cannoli Cookies?
Yes, you can freeze cannoli cookies! For best results, allow the cookies to cool completely after baking. Then, place them in an airtight container or freezer bag, separating layers with parchment paper to prevent sticking. When you’re ready to enjoy them again, simply thaw at room temperature or warm them in the oven for a few minutes. Freezing helps preserve their flavor and texture while making it easier to enjoy these delicious treats whenever you want.

Cannoli Cookies
- Total Time: 30 minutes
- Yield: About 24 cookies 1x
Description
Cannoli Cookies are a delightful twist on the classic Italian dessert, combining the rich flavors of cannoli into a chewy and crispy cookie. Bursting with creamy ricotta, sweet chocolate chips, and a hint of vanilla, these cookies are perfect for any occasion. Whether enjoyed fresh from the oven or served at a gathering, they are sure to impress your friends and family with their irresistible taste.
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 cup whole milk ricotta cheese
- 2 tsp vanilla extract
- 1/2 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
- Zest of 1 orange
- Pinch of salt
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, and salt.
- In another bowl, mix ricotta cheese, vanilla extract, and orange zest until smooth.
- Gradually fold the wet mixture into the dry ingredients until just combined.
- Gently fold in chocolate chips.
- Drop tablespoon-sized scoops onto prepared baking sheets about two inches apart.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es until golden brown around the edges.
- Allow to cool slightly before serving.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
